About Jack and Jill of America, Incorporated Alexandria - Mt. Vernon Chapter
Jack and Jill of America, Incorporated Alexandria - Mt. Vernon Chapter serves the Alexandria, VA community through comprehensive youth development programming designed to cultivate the next generation of African American leaders. Since our founding in 1966, we have maintained a commitment to strengthening children and young adults through structured leadership development initiatives, meaningful volunteer service opportunities, and philanthropic engagement. Our organization provides a supportive environment where mothers and families work together to instill civic responsibility and community consciousness in young people. We focus on creating pathways for personal growth through mentorship, educational enrichment, and hands-on community involvement. Our membership organization welcomes mothers with children ages 2 through 19 who are interested in fostering leadership qualities, social awareness, and a commitment to giving back. Through coordinated programming and collaborative efforts, we help young people develop the skills, values, and confidence necessary to become active, engaged citizens. The Alexandria - Mt. Vernon Chapter remains dedicated to the Jack and Jill mission of nurturing future leaders while building strong family and community bonds. Our approach combines structured development activities with opportunities for families to connect with like-minded individuals who share a commitment to youth empowerment and community service.
